The interagency field handbook on malaria control was developed to set out effective malaria control responses in humanitarian emergencies, particularly during the acute phase when reliance on international humanitarian assistance is greatest. This second edition represents a thorough u...pdating and revision of the first edition. The structure remains similar, but includes an additional chapter on humanitarian coordination. All chapters have been revised to reflect changes in best practices, improvements in technologies, availability of new tools, and changes in WHO recommendations.

Les maladies infectieuses comme le COVID-19 peuvent perturber l’environnement dans lequel les enfants grandissent et se développent. Les bouleversements qui affectent les familles, les relations avec les amis, les routines quotidiennes et l’ensemble de la communauté peuvent avoir des répercus...sions négatives sur le bien-être, le développement et la protection des enfants. En outre, les mesures appliquées pour prévenir et contrôler la propagation du COVID-19 peuvent exposer les enfants à des risques pour leur protection. Les mesures de quarantaine et d’isolement au domicile ainsi que dans des installations ou des zones spécifiques peuvent affecter de façon négative les enfants et leur famille.
L’objectif du présent document est d’aider les professionnels de la protection de l’enfance à mieux faire face aux risques dans ce domaine lors d’une pandémie de COVID-19. La première partie présente les risques potentiels pour la protection de l’enfance auxquels le COVID-19 peut exposer les enfants. La seconde partie décrit des options programmatiques conformes à l’édition 2019 des Standards minimum de protection de l’enfance dans l’action humanitaire (SMPE) et à la Note d’information : Protection des enfants lors d’épidémies de maladies infectieuses (en anglais).

Nested case-control study of health workers exposed to confirmed COVID-19 patients.
Similar objectives to the cohort study but case-control studies may be cheaper and provide robust evidence to characterize and assess the risk factors for SARS-CoV-2 infection in health workers exposed to COVID-19 p...atients.
Health workers with confirmed COVID-19 will be recruited as cases and other health workers in the same health care setting without infection will be recruited as controls (incidence density sampling).
Secondary objectives are similar to the cohort study.

Sleeping sickness is controlled by case detection and treatment but this often only reaches less than 75% of the population. Vector control is capable of completely interrupting HAT transmission but is not used because of expense. We conducted a full scale field trial of a refined vector control tec...hnology. From preliminary trials we determined the number of insecticidal tiny targets required to control tsetse populations by more than 90%. We then carried out a full scale, 500 km2 field trial covering two HAT foci in Northern Uganda (overall target density 5.7/km2). In 12 months tsetse populations declined by more than 90%. A mathematical model suggested that a 72% reduction in tsetse population is required to stop transmission in those settings. The Ugandan census suggests population density in the HAT foci is approximately 500 per km2. The estimated cost for a single round of active case detection (excluding treatment), covering 80% of the population, is US$433,333 (WHO figures). One year of vector control organised within country, which can completely stop HAT transmission, would cost US$42,700. The case for adding this new method of vector control to case detection and treatment is strong. We outline how such a component could be organised.

The response to a cholera outbreak must focus on limiting mortality and reducing the spread of the disease. It should be comprehensive and multisectoral, including epidemiology, case management, water, sanitation and hygiene, logistics, community engagement and risk communication. All efforts must b...e well coordinated to ensure a rapid and effective response across sectors.
This document provides a framework for detecting and monitoring cholera outbreaks and organizing the response. It also includes a short section linking outbreak response to both preparedness and long-term prevention activities.
